Why San Juan Capistrano Works for Events

San Juan Capistrano has one of the most distinctive event settings in Orange County, with historic architecture, ranch-style venues, garden spaces, mission influence, and a slower coastal-inland rhythm that feels different from the busier beach cities. It works especially well for weddings, private celebrations, nonprofit events, retreats, and photo-friendly gatherings that need character rather than a generic ballroom. Film, Photo, and Production Use

San Juan Capistrano can also be useful for film, photo, and branded content because it offers a visual style that is harder to recreate in a plain studio. Mission-style architecture, ranch roads, gardens, patios, equestrian details, and warm Southern California light can support portraits, lifestyle shoots, wedding editorials, commercial scenes, interviews, and small productions. It is especially helpful for productions that want a historic or rustic Orange County look without going too far inland.
